Credit card Quote by Yudhanjaya Wijeratne
““This is the Number. It is in the things we do, the people we meet, the ID cards that we carry. It's part of our identities, our credit cards, our social interactions. It takes our influences, our biases, morals, lifestyles and turns them into a massive alternate reality that no-one can escape from. It lives on our phones, in our televisions, in the cards we swipe to enter office. At its best, it’s an exact mirror of how human society actually works - all our greatness, all our petty shallowness, all our small talk and social contacts all codified and reduced and made plain. At its worst, it’s also exactly that. It’s how poor and rich and famous and desirable you are. It’s the backchannel given a name and dragged out into the limelight for everyone to see.””
About This Quote
Source Essay: The Number, personal article, 2020
The “Number” is the digital identity formed by data we generate, reflecting society’s virtues and flaws, shaping perception and power.
In simple terms: Our data creates a digital self that mirrors society.
